GHR: What inspired you to start writing music?
Sophia: I’ve wanted to write, sing, and produce music since I was a kid. In my teens, I made some unreleased tracks across pop, soul, and EDM—genres I’ve always loved. I’m classically trained in piano, but singing is something I taught myself. As a child, I looked up to vocalists like Whitney Houston, Celine Dion, and Mariah Carey.
Recording in the studio had always been a dream, and I was thrilled when I finally took that step. My producer, John Soul (John El-Khoury), and I clicked right away. We share similar tastes, and that made everything feel right.
It hasn’t always been easy—I've had doubts, especially about stepping into the spotlight—but creating has always been the core of it for me. That’s what drives me.

GHR: How would you describe your songwriting process?
Sophia: It starts with a vision. I usually have a clear idea of the kind of song I want to create, then choose the right tempo and beat. The creative part is the most fun—my producer and I often come up with new ideas while recording.

GHR: What motivates you to create music and spread awareness through your songs?
Sophia: I’ve always had an “orchestra” in my head—new melodies and ideas constantly swirling. Music has always been my outlet. I think it’s human to reflect on our emotions and experiences, and music is how I do that. It’s a universal language that connects us all.
